S8ul EAFC debuts, Jonas Signs and Aaron Riviera

S8ul EAFC debuts, the top talent signs Jonas Varth and Aaron Riviera. See detailed information about roster and more.

A global powerhouse Spacehas in S8ul Esports, Esports and Gaming material officially entered the competitive EAFC scene, marking an important step in its international expansion. With a lineup led by two of the most exciting young talents in the global circuit, Jonas ‘Johnny’ Varth and Aaron ‘Happy’ RivieraThe upcoming Asports World Cup (EWC) will compete in 2025 in the organization Riyadh and other major international tournaments. See S8ul EAFC roster.

S8ul EAFC debuts, Jonas Signs and Aaron Riviera

As one of the top EAFC contestants in Germany, Johnny joined the S8ul roster after a landmark season. The athlete claims an impressive track record, including a stellar victory in the Ichampions League 2024, where he won $ 75,000 (about INR 63.5 lakh). He qualified for the tournament by emerging in the Virtual Bundesaliga 2023/24 final, earning $ 42,666 (about INR 36.1 lakh).

Johnny also ended in the top 16 at the FIFAE World Cup 2023 and FC Pro 24 World Championships, which earned a total career of around $ 196,150 (about INR 1.6 crore). After being played for top-tier teams such as SC Padderborne 07, Fenatic, and VFL Bocheum 1848, Johnny is famous for his gameplay and clinical execution.

Sharing his thoughts, Jonas ‘Johnny’ Varth Express, “I am excited to join S8ul and be a part of his journey in EAFC. It is a great opportunity to represent such an emotional and growing outfit on the global stage. I see what we can achieve the Esports World Cup and beyond.”

It is happy to join him, one of the most promising emerging stars of Latin America. He represented Mexico in FIFAE Nations Series 2023 and recently achieved an impressive feat by winning three consecutive FC Pro 25 open cups title in Latam North Region in November, December and January.

Career earnings more than $ 50,000 (about INR 42.3 lakh), Happy is known for its strategic precision and clutch performance. His gameplay has distributed unforgettable moments, including a dramatic final-winner in the FC Pro Open Global Qualifier, sealing the 5–4 victory. After representing notable teams such as essential gaming, AJM asports, and CD legnes, Happy is now ready to showcase his skills on the world’s largest ascests stage with S8ul.

“To join S8ul is a big step, and I am in all. It means a lot of representing this team on the world stage, and I am ready to do my best for EAFC this season. Moving forward- big goals. Aaron ‘Happy’ Riviera commented.

By signing two of the most promising young talents in the EAFC, S8ul has confirmed its commitment to create a world -class roster capable of competing at the highest level. This strategic step holds S8ul as a malignant contender in the global EAFC region and underlines its comprehensive view of India’s establishment to be re -considered with India to be re -considered with major international ESPORTS titles.

“Our entry into EAFC is another important step in S8ul’s global journey,” Said Animesh Aggarwal aka 8 bit thugs, co-founder and CEO of S8ul. “Johnny and our roster is happy, reflects our commitment to compete with the best on the international stage. They have already created waves not only in their respective areas but also in the global EAFC scene. Their dedication, skills, and mental flexibility have actually separated them, and we are proud to support their journey.”

With this announcement, S8ul has now unveiled the roster in five different titles for ESPORTS World Cup 2025. The lineups are as follows:

Apex legends: Rick Varth (Sharki), Benjamin Spacesky (Jessco) and Tom Candy (Legacy)

Call of Duty: Warzone: Colin Bovers-Wilson (Trichmpathy), Brexon Trices (BrexTaven), and Rider Scarzinsky (RYDA)

chess: Nihal Sarin and Aravinde Chithmbaram

EA Sports FC: Jonas Varth (Johnny) and Aaron Rivera (Happy)

Starcraft II: Pyang J Koh (Gumiho)

Additional rosters for other titles will be announced soon.

As the S8ul expands its roster in many titles, it continues to increase India’s presence on the global asports, fielding the world -class lineups that are not only participating, but also trying to create a permanent effect.
